Internet Desk: Bollywood Baadshah Shah Rukh Khan co-owned Trinbago Knight Riders have reached the final of Caribbean Premier League 2017. They thrashed Guyana Amazon Warriors by 6 wickets to seal their spot in the final. King Khan looked really happy with his team’s feat. Shah Rukh congratulated the team through his official Instagram account. He said,”@tkriders wow. Congratulations u make us proud. Too happy. Let’s keep the party going into Saturday. Love u boyz.” Thanks to two brilliant knocks from Colin Munro (56*) and Darren Bravo (43) Trinbago Knight Riders chased down the target of 160 runs with two overs still left in the game.

Earlier, Guyana had won the toss and elected to bat first. They put on a per score of 159/6 in the allotted 20 overs. Gajanand Singh was the top scorer of the side with 39 runs, on the other hand opener Chadwick Walton and Roshon Primus played useful knocks of 39 and 35 respectively. For Knight Rideres Ronsford Beaton and Sunil Narine shared two wickets each. Narine was the star with the ball as he gave 21 runs in 4 overs.

While chasing, TKR lost Narine for a duck. Bravo came to bat on number 4 in a tense situation and shared a crucial 85-run partnership with Munro, which helped the side to win the game. They will face St Kitts and Nevis Patriots in the final on Saturday.
